Frequently Asked Questions About Memory Care Communities in St Francis, Wisconsin
What is the cost of memory care in St Francis, WI?
The cost of memory care in St Francis, WI can vary significantly based on various factors. Memory care costs in Wisconsin may range from $3,000 to $8,000 per month. However, the exact cost depends on factors such as the level of care required, the amenities provided by the community, and its location. To get precise pricing and tailored information, it's advisable to contact specific memory care communities in St Francis.
What services and amenities do memory care communities in St Francis, WI offer?
Memory care communities in St Francis, Wisconsin typically may provide a range of services and amenities to support residents with Alzheimer's or dementia. These can include 24/7 supervised care, specialized memory programs, secure living environments, nutritious meals, medication management, social and recreational activities, and transportation services. These services are designed to enhance the quality of life and safety of residents within the memory care community.
How do I know if my loved one needs memory care in St Francis, Wisconsin?
Determining whether your loved one requires memory care in St Francis, WI involves assessing their cognitive abilities, safety, and overall well-being. Common signs that may indicate the need for memory care include memory loss, confusion, wandering, difficulty with daily tasks, and behavioral changes. It's essential to consult with a healthcare professional or a geriatric specialist who can conduct assessments to evaluate your loved one's specific needs and recommend the appropriate level of care.

How is the safety and security of residents ensured in memory care communities?
Safety and security are top priorities in memory care communities. These communities typically have secure living environments with measures such as locked doors, keypad entry systems, and trained staff to prevent residents from wandering and ensure their safety. Additionally, staff members are often specially trained to handle emergency situations and provide assistance to residents as needed, further enhancing their safety and well-being.

What qualifications and training do staff members in memory care communities have?
Staff members in St Francis, WI's memory care communities typically undergo specialized training to effectively care for residents with memory-related conditions. This training often includes courses in dementia care, Alzheimer's disease understanding, crisis intervention, and communication skills. Additionally, staff members may be required to have certifications in CPR and First Aid to ensure they can respond to emergencies promptly and appropriately.
